CATALYTIC DOMAIN OF PKNB KINASE FROM MYCOBACTERIUM TUBERCULOSIS
Overview
With the advent of the sequencing programs of prokaryotic genomes, many, examples of the presence of serine/threonine protein kinases in these, organisms have been identified. Moreover, these kinases could be, classified as homologues of those belonging to the well characterized, superfamily of the eukaryotic serine/threonine and tyrosine kinases., Eleven such kinases were recognized in the genome of Mycobacterium, tuberculosis. Here we report the crystal structure of an active form of, PknB, one of the four M. tuberculosis kinases that are conserved in the, downsized genome of Mycobacterium leprae and are therefore presumed to, play an important role in the processes that regulate the complex life, cycle of mycobacteria. About this Structure
1O6Y is a [Single protein] structure of sequence from [Mycobacterium tuberculosis] with MG and ACP as [ligands]. Active as [[1]], with EC number [2.7.1.37]. Full crystallographic information is available from [OCA].
Reference
Crystal structure of the catalytic domain of the PknB serine/threonine kinase from Mycobacterium tuberculosis., Ortiz-Lombardia M, Pompeo F, Boitel B, Alzari PM, J Biol Chem. 2003 Apr 11;278(15):13094-100. Epub 2003 Jan 27. PMID:12551895
